Inventory optimisation
Keep material inventories aligned with demand.
Inventory optimisation forecasts needs from orders, forecasts and lead times, sizing safety stock based on facts.

- 01
Data integration
Consolidate data from ERP, MES and further sources for Inventory optimisation.
- 02
Data quality
Clean, harmonise and validate data for plausibility.
- 03
Model development
Train and validate the Inventory optimisation model on historical data.
- 04
Pilot
Pilot Inventory optimisation in one area and collect feedback.
- 05
Rollout
Scale the solution and integrate it into operational processes.
